A presentation on Descriptive Psychopathology (Phenomenology) that systematically goes through the following aspects: 1. Introduction 2. Disorders of Speech 3. Affect and Mood 4. Abnormalities of Perception 5. Disorders of Thought 6. Cognition 7. Insight 8. Consciousness 9. Some psychiatric syndromes The presentation finishes with a set of 5 self-assessment MCQs.
